Embracing Modernity: A Smoke-Free Life

The song "¡Soy Moderno, No Fumo!" by Virus is a vibrant declaration of rejecting smoking, framed within the context of modernity and self-awareness. The lyrics paint a vivid picture of the harmful effects of smoking, describing cigarettes as sources of evil that erupt like volcanoes. This metaphor emphasizes the destructive nature of smoking, highlighting its impartial harm to all who indulge in it. The imagery of red eyes and tar-stained teeth further underscores the physical toll smoking takes on the body, making a compelling case against the habit.

The chorus, with its repetitive and emphatic declaration of being modern and not smoking, serves as a mantra for a new, health-conscious generation. By associating modernity with a smoke-free lifestyle, the song positions itself as a forward-thinking anthem. The repetition of "No fumo más" (I don't smoke anymore) reinforces the commitment to this healthier way of living, suggesting a sense of pride and empowerment in making this choice.

The song also touches on the deceptive nature of advertising, particularly in the line "Desconfío del camelo de la publicidad" (I distrust the advertising scam). This skepticism towards marketing tactics that glamorize smoking reflects a broader awareness of how media can manipulate perceptions. By rejecting these false narratives, the song's protagonist aligns themselves with a more authentic and informed perspective. Overall, "¡Soy Moderno, No Fumo!" is a celebration of self-improvement and a critique of societal pressures, wrapped in the energetic and catchy style characteristic of Virus's music.
